微信小程序項目 配置開發環境及全面瞭解小程序
一、下載開發工具
https://mp.weixin.qq.com/debug/wxadoc/dev/devtools/download.html
二、全面瞭解小程序
1、根據官方提供的簡易教程瞭解小程序
https://mp.weixin.qq.com/debug/wxadoc/dev/
2、瞭解小程序框架
https://mp.weixin.qq.com/debug/wxadoc/dev/framework/MINA.html
3、瞭解小程序組件
https://mp.weixin.qq.com/debug/wxadoc/dev/component/
4、瞭解小程API
https://mp.weixin.qq.com/debug/wxadoc/dev/api/
三、理解小程序
小程序開發需要掌握前端的基本知識,如 css html js等等,小程序是前後端完全獨立的,通過傳遞json格式數據與服務端進行交互,這樣也就不會限制服務端的開發語言了。
有些注意事項請一定要注意:
1、request 的默認超時時間和最大超時時間都是 60s
2、request 的最大併發數是 10
3、content-type 默認爲 'application/json'
4、要注意 method 的 value 必須爲大寫(例如:GET);
5、網絡請求的 referer 是不可以設置的,格式固定爲 https://servicewechat.com/{appid}/{version}/page-frame.html,其中 {appid} 爲小程序的 appid,{version} 爲小程序的版本號,版本號爲 0 表示爲開發版。
一定要詳細瞭解這些注意事項,不然在你開發的時候很可能會報錯,調式過程會耽誤很多時間。
四、小結
因爲我實踐的項目目標很明確,只是做一個展示類的小程序,功能與網站基本相同,所以我會有針對性的閱讀官方文檔,而不是把所有文檔都讀一遍。不然等你都讀完了你會發現你都不想做開發了,太多了,看不進去等等負面情緒一直圍繞着你,直到你真的放棄爲止,所以我們先做簡單的東西,通過簡單的實踐一點點去了解小程序。